Q. Which sign makes the statement true?\newline2.43×1032.43 \times 10^3 ?? 24,30024,300\newlineChoices:\newline(A) >>\newline(B) <<\newline(C) ==\newline
  1. Convert to Scientific Notation: We have 2.43×1032.43 \times 10^3 and 24,30024,300. Let's first express 24,30024,300 in scientific notation to compare it easily with 2.43×1032.43 \times 10^3. 24,30024,300 can be written as 2.43×1042.43 \times 10^4 because 24,30024,300 is the same as 2.432.43 multiplied by 10,00010,000 (which is 10410^4).
  2. Compare in Scientific Notation: Now we compare the two expressions in scientific notation.\newlineWe have 2.43×103?2.43×1042.43 \times 10^3 ? 2.43 \times 10^4.\newlineSince the base (2.432.43) is the same, we only need to compare the exponents to determine the inequality.\newlineThe exponent 33 in 10310^3 is less than the exponent 44 in 10410^4.\newlineTherefore, 2.43×103<2.43×1042.43 \times 10^3 < 2.43 \times 10^4.
  3. Final Comparison: Since 2.43×1042.43 \times 10^4 is another way of writing 24,30024,300, we can replace it back into our original comparison.\newlineSo, 2.43×103<24,3002.43 \times 10^3 < 24,300.
